Mining 101
There are four basic types of coal: Lignite, subbituminous, bituminous and anthracite. Lignite is the lowest rank of coal with the lowest energy content. Lignite is crumbly and has high moisture content. Lignite accounts for about 7% of U.S. coal production. Subbituminous coal has a higher heating value than lignite.

Coal Gasification
Coal gasification is a process of converting coal into synthesis gas or syngas, a mixture of carbon monoxide (CO), hydrogen (H 2), carbon dioxide (CO 2), and other minor constituents (refer to eq. (2)), by reacting the coal with oxygen, steam, and/or carbon dioxide.The process takes place in a gasifier, which is typically a high-pressure vessel …

Types of Crushers Explained: Everything You Need to Know
Roll crushers are another type of secondary stage crushers. They use two or more rotating cylinders for compressing and breaking down the material. The cylinders can be smooth or toothed, based on the different application and type of material. Roller crushers are usually applied for soft materials, for example, coal, clay or soft rocks.

5.1. Gasification Introduction | netl.doe.gov
Gasification is a technological process that can convert any carbonaceous (carbon-based) raw material such as coal into fuel gas, also known as synthesis gas (syngas for short). Gasification occurs in a gasifier, generally a high temperature/pressure vessel where oxygen (or air) and steam are directly contacted with the coal or other feed material …
